2 Chainz Responds To Complaints About His Atlanta “Trap House”

LOOKS LIKE ANGRY NEIGHBORS DON’T LIKE TRAP HOUSES

(AllHipHop News) As part of the promotion for his new Pretty Girls Like Trap Music album, 2 Chainz set up a pink “Trap House” on Atlanta’s Howell Mill Road.

The site has become a popular local attraction, but surrounding businesses are complaining about the lack of parking and excessive traffic around the home.

2 Chainz took to Instagram to address the complaints.

“Lil bad a####, I love you,” he wrote in one IG caption.

Apparently, a pink car that was placed outside of the home – another favorite of visitors – was recently towed for being a possible safety hazard as well.

After replacing the removed pink car with a yellow Lamborghini, Chainz posted, “Here you go try not to f## this one up guys okay.”

The Def Jam artist has rented the house until July 6, and his team is considering extending the lease.

Despite the neighbors’ continued gripes, there is not much the Atlanta Police Department can do about the “Trap House” because it is on private property.

“We will continue to monitor traffic in that area in an effort to mitigate any problems,” said an APD spokesperson.
